Nigeria reports over 1,319 diphtheria deaths since May 2022, mostly in children and under-vaccinated.
Between May 2022 and March 2025, Nigeria has recorded 1,319 diphtheria deaths, with the hardest-hit states being Kano, Yobe, Katsina, Bauchi, Borno, Kaduna, and Jigawa.
Children aged one to 14 make up 62.9% of confirmed cases.
Only 19.3% of confirmed cases were fully vaccinated.
Recently, 23 new suspected cases were reported in Lagos and Katsina, with Lagos state leading in new infections.
The NCDC is implementing response measures including vaccination drives and community sensitization.
